CAMDEN, NJ – U.S. Sen. Cory Booker’s (D-NJ) South Jersey will hold mobile office hours in Mercer County next week.

The senator's constituent services staff will be on hand to provide residents assistance regarding federal agencies and services and will answer any related questions. The office hours are being hosted by Assemblyman Wayne DeAngelo’s constituent outreach center in Hamilton.

To date, Sen. Booker’s state offices have held mobile office hours in 35 sites, visiting 17 out of the 21 counties in New Jersey. Mobile office hours are being planned for the remaining four counties in the next few months.
